  4. 9 lis 2013 · The Roman Agora, also known as the Roman Forum, was built between 19 and 11 BC as an extension of the original ancient Greek Agora. It was funded by Roman Emperor Augustus to complete a promise made by Julius Caesar in 51 BC. Eucles of Marathon was responsible for overseeing its construction.

  5. The Roman Agora was the ancient public square raised during the Roman period in Athens. It was one of the main meeting points in the city and it once housed the central market. The Roman Agora is found on the north side of the Acropolis, in the charming neighborhood of Plaka.
